зеркало из https://github.com/mozilla/gecko-dev.git
Bug 1240594 - Update tests that touch about:certerror. r=Gijs
MozReview-Commit-ID: 6dUWaq6eNbZ --HG-- extra : rebase_source : bfb82cddf504f53e20cb2b142ff5aba9f660b52c
This commit is contained in:
Родитель
5105f59732
Коммит
d6aa2b1eb9
|
@ -22,11 +22,11 @@ add_task(function* () {
|
|||
let advancedDiv, advancedDivVisibility, technicalDivCollapsed;
|
||||
|
||||
yield remote(() => {
|
||||
let div = content.document.getElementById("advancedPanel");
|
||||
let div = content.document.getElementById("badCertAdvancedPanel");
|
||||
// Confirm that the expert section is collapsed
|
||||
Assert.ok(div, "Advanced content div should exist");
|
||||
Assert.equal(div.ownerDocument.defaultView.getComputedStyle(div, "").visibility,
|
||||
"hidden", "Advanced content should not be visible by default");
|
||||
Assert.equal(div.ownerDocument.defaultView.getComputedStyle(div, "").display,
|
||||
"none", "Advanced content should not be visible by default");
|
||||
});
|
||||
|
||||
// Tweak the expert mode pref
|
||||
|
@ -39,10 +39,10 @@ add_task(function* () {
|
|||
yield promise;
|
||||
|
||||
yield remote(() => {
|
||||
let div = content.document.getElementById("advancedPanel");
|
||||
let div = content.document.getElementById("badCertAdvancedPanel");
|
||||
Assert.ok(div, "Advanced content div should exist");
|
||||
Assert.equal(div.ownerDocument.defaultView.getComputedStyle(div, "").visibility,
|
||||
"visible", "Advanced content should be visible by default");
|
||||
Assert.equal(div.ownerDocument.defaultView.getComputedStyle(div, "").display,
|
||||
"block", "Advanced content should be visible by default");
|
||||
});
|
||||
|
||||
// Clean up
|
||||
|
|
|
@ -4,7 +4,7 @@
|
|||
|
||||
function test() {
|
||||
waitForExplicitFinish();
|
||||
gBrowser.selectedTab = gBrowser.addTab("data:text/html,<iframe width='700' height='700' src='about:certerror'></iframe>");
|
||||
gBrowser.selectedTab = gBrowser.addTab("data:text/html,<iframe width='700' height='700' src='about:certerror?e=nssBadCert&u='></iframe>");
|
||||
// Open a html page with about:certerror in an iframe
|
||||
BrowserTestUtils.browserLoaded(gBrowser.selectedBrowser).then(testIframeCert);
|
||||
}
|
||||
|
@ -12,7 +12,7 @@ function test() {
|
|||
function testIframeCert(e) {
|
||||
// Confirm that the expert section is hidden
|
||||
var doc = gBrowser.contentDocument.getElementsByTagName('iframe')[0].contentDocument;
|
||||
var aP = doc.getElementById("advancedPanel");
|
||||
var aP = doc.getElementById("badCertAdvancedPanel");
|
||||
ok(aP, "Advanced content should exist");
|
||||
is_element_hidden(aP, "Advanced content should not be visible by default")
|
||||
|
||||
|
|
|
@ -12,14 +12,14 @@ let gWhitelist = [{
|
|||
file: "search.properties",
|
||||
key: "searchForSomethingWith",
|
||||
type: "single-quote"
|
||||
}, {
|
||||
file: "aboutCertError.dtd",
|
||||
key: "certerror.introPara",
|
||||
type: "single-quote"
|
||||
}, {
|
||||
file: "browser.dtd",
|
||||
key: "social.activated.description",
|
||||
type: "single-quote"
|
||||
}, {
|
||||
file: "netError.dtd",
|
||||
key: "certerror.introPara",
|
||||
type: "single-quote"
|
||||
}, {
|
||||
file: "netError.dtd",
|
||||
key: "weakCryptoAdvanced.longDesc",
|
||||
|
|
Загрузка…
Ссылка в новой задаче